About Scope

Scope’s purpose is to create meaningful opportunities for people with disability to belong and thrive. We support people with physical, intellectual and multiple disabilities and developmental delays to achieve their goals Scope is a registered provider under the NDIS and delivers a range of services including supported independent living, short term accommodation (respite), lifestyle options and therapy across 100 locations in Victoria.

Requirements

To be considered for this role, you must provide the following:
• Current Driver’s License and your own vehicle
• Satisfactory Working With Children's Check (Employee)
• Registered with AHPRA or for Speech Pathologists, you are a practicing member of Speech Pathology Australia
• NDIS Worker Screening Check Clearance
• Proof of 3 doses of COVID-19 vaccination in accordance with Scope policy
• Valid Australian Working Rights and an International Police Check if you have lived or worked overseas for more than one (1) year within the last ten years
